How they compare
Asia currently reports 137,186 t against 0 t in Trinidad and Tobago, a difference of 137,186 t.
Across all 10 years both countries report, Asia has been ahead every year.
Asia ranks 2nd and Trinidad and Tobago ranks 6th of 18 groups.
Asia has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Commodity balances (CB) present a comprehensive picture of the pattern of a country's non-food supply during a specified reference period.
